After a long wait outside, we finally got inside and were impressed by the size of the place. It was bustling with people both inside and out, which added to the lively atmosphere. I really liked that the menu is printed fresh every day, so it changes regularly. The waiter was very friendly, and I loved the unique idea of him writing our order directly on the table.
We started with escargot (snails), which was amazing—I even ordered a second round! For the main courses, we had beef bouguignon, duck served with baby potatoes, and a plate of French cheeses. The food was delicious, especially the escargot, which I highly recommend. The duck was a bit tricky to cut, but overall very tasty, and the beef bouguignon was excellent.
I also enjoyed the house wine; it really made the experience feel authentically French.

Typical French Bistro, exist more than 100 years. Fresh and delicious food.
+ Historical place, where famous French socialist Jean Jaurès was killed at 31.07.1914.

One of the best patisseries in Paris. My French teacher from Paris highly recommended this and so I came here with my family on a Sunday afternoon. We sat on the second floor but there is seating in the passage way as well. They do have wine in addition to coffee, hot chocolate, and tea. We tried the pistachio tart, the acrulier (like a fancier Ferrero rocher) and Kalingo (a chocolate cake). I had the gunpowder green tea while my sister had the hot chocolate. I honestly liked their hot chocolate more than the one at Angelina. It was rich but not chalky and the perfect amount of sweetness. The pistachio tart was the best one we’ve ever had and revived our spirits after a long day of walking. You pay downstairs and credit cards are accepted.
